Use of Certain Funds to Redeem Bonds. Except as provided in Section 7.01 hereof, the Trustee shall pay the redemption price on all Bonds redeemed under this Section in the same manner and from the same sources as provided in Section 4.01 (b) and (c) hereof for the payment of regularly scheduled debt service (i.e., first from Available Moneys on deposit in the Bond Fund, and second from drawings on the Letter of Credit) and from sources provided in Section 4.01(d) and (e) (i.e. from Available Moneys in the Construction Fund and from any other moneys available to the Trustee).

Use of Certain Funds to Redeem Bonds. The Trustee shall draw on the Letters of Credit in the manner provided by Section 5.04 to pay the principal of and interest on any Bonds called for mandatory sinking fund redemption pursuant to Section 3.01(a). In the case of redemption pursuant to Section 3.01(b), the Trustee shall pay the redemption price from the Excess Bond Proceeds Account. In the case of any Special Redemption, the Trustee shall pay the redemption price on all Bonds to be redeemed from funds constituting Available Monies held by the Trustee for such purposes in the Special Redemption Account within the Bond Fund.
Use of Certain Funds to Redeem Bonds. The Trustee shall draw on ------------------------------------ the Letter of Credit in the manner provided by Section 5.04 to pay the principal of and premium (if any) and interest on any Bonds called for redemption pursuant to this Section. Except as otherwise provided in this Section, the Trustee shall pay the redemption price on all Bonds redeemed under this Section in the manner and from the sources set forth in Section 5.04 with respect to the payment of Bond Service. The Trustee shall only call Bonds for optional redemption pursuant to subsection 3.01(c) or 3.01(d) if (i) it holds moneys in the Bond Fund available for payment of the Bonds to be redeemed pursuant to Section 5.04(c) or (ii) the Bank has consented to such optional redemption.

  • Optional Purchase of Certain Mortgage Loans With respect to any Mortgage Loans which as of the first day of a Fiscal Quarter is delinquent in payment by 90 days or more or is an REO Property, EMC shall have the right to purchase any Mortgage Loan from the Trust which becomes 90 days or more delinquent or becomes an REO Property at a price equal to the Purchase Price; provided however (i) that such Mortgage Loan is still 90 days or more delinquent or is an REO Property as of the date of such purchase and (ii) this purchase option, if not theretofore exercised, shall terminate on the date prior to the last day of the related Fiscal Quarter. This purchase option, if not exercised, shall not be thereafter reinstated unless the delinquency is cured and the Mortgage Loan thereafter again becomes 90 days or more delinquent or becomes an REO Property, in which case the option shall again become exercisable as of the first day of the related Fiscal Quarter. In addition, EMC shall, at its option, purchase any Mortgage Loan from the Trust if the first Due Date for such Mortgage Loan is subsequent to the Cut-off Date and the initial Scheduled Payment is not made within thirty (30) days of such Due Date. Such purchase shall be made at a price equal to the Purchase Price. If at any time EMC remits to the Master Servicer a payment for deposit in the Protected Account covering the amount of the Purchase Price for such a Mortgage Loan, and EMC provides to the Trustee a certification signed by a Servicing Officer stating that the amount of such payment has been deposited in the Protected Account, then the Trustee shall execute the assignment of such Mortgage Loan prepared and delivered to the Trustee, at the request of EMC, without recourse, representation or warranty, to EMC which shall succeed to all the Trustee’s right, title and interest in and to such Mortgage Loan, and all security and documents relative thereto. Such assignment shall be an assignment outright and not for security. EMC will thereupon own such Mortgage, and all such security and documents, free of any further obligation to the Trustee or the Certificateholders with respect thereto.

  • Registration of and Limitations on Transfer and Exchange of Notes; Appointment of Certificate Registrar The Issuer shall cause to be kept at the Indenture Trustee's Corporate Trust Office a Note Register in which, subject to such reasonable regulations as it may prescribe, the Note Registrar shall provide for the registration of Notes and of transfers and exchanges of Notes as herein provided. The Issuer hereby appoints the Indenture Trustee as the initial Note Registrar. Subject to the restrictions and limitations set forth below, upon surrender for registration of transfer of any Note at the Corporate Trust Office, the Issuer shall execute, and the Note Registrar shall authenticate and deliver, in the name of the designated transferee or transferees, one or more new Notes in authorized initial Note Balances evidencing the same aggregate Percentage Interests. Subject to the foregoing, at the option of the Noteholders, Notes may be exchanged for other Notes of like tenor, in each case in authorized initial Note Balances evidencing the same aggregate Percentage Interests, upon surrender of the Notes to be exchanged at the Corporate Trust Office of the Note Registrar. Whenever any Notes are so surrendered for exchange, the Issuer shall execute and the Note Registrar shall authenticate and deliver the Notes which the Noteholder making the exchange is entitled to receive. Each Note presented or surrendered for registration of transfer or exchange shall (if so required by the Note Registrar) be duly endorsed by, or be accompanied by a written instrument of transfer in form reasonably satisfactory to the Note Registrar duly executed by, the Noteholder thereof or his attorney duly authorized in writing with such signature guaranteed by a commercial bank or trust company located or having a correspondent located in The City of New York. Notes delivered upon any such transfer or exchange will evidence the same obligations, and will be entitled to the same rights and privileges, as the Notes surrendered. No service charge shall be imposed for any registration of transfer or exchange of Notes, but the Note Registrar shall require payment of a sum sufficient to cover any tax or governmental charge that may be imposed in connection with any registration of transfer or exchange of Notes. All Notes surrendered for registration of transfer and exchange shall be cancelled by the Note Registrar and delivered to the Indenture Trustee for subsequent destruction without liability on the part of either. The Issuer hereby appoints the Indenture Trustee as Certificate Registrar to keep at its Corporate Trust Office a Certificate Register pursuant to Section 3.09 of the Trust Agreement in which, subject to such reasonable regulations as it may prescribe, the Certificate Registrar shall provide for the registration of Certificates and of transfers and exchanges thereof pursuant to Section 3.05 of the Trust Agreement. The Indenture Trustee hereby accepts such appointment. Each purchaser of a Note, by its acceptance of the Note, shall be deemed to have represented that the acquisition of such Note by the purchaser does not constitute or give rise to a prohibited transaction under Section 406 of ERISA or Section 4975 of the Code, for which no statutory, regulatory or administrative exemption is available.
